Abstract

<PICT:0587122/III/1> The rate of evaporation in a multiple effect evaporator is automatically adjusted by means responsive to variations in the density of the liquor in or leaving the evaporator, to effect the gradual cutting out or bringing into operation of one or more effects of the evaporator. Feed liquor is admitted through pipe 2 into the first effect 1 of a quadruple effect evaporator which is supplied with steam through pipe 8 controlled by valve 9. Concentrated liquor is withdrawn from the fourth effect 40 through pipe 5 and passes through a hydrometer 7, or other device responsive to variations in the density of the liquor, to a seal 41 and outlet 42. The hydrometer 7 is connected through linkage 60 to valve 51 in the passage 52, and effects a gradual cutting out or bringing into operation of the fourth effect. Vapours may be bled away at 44, 46, 47 for associated processes and, in this case, it is desirable to keep the passage 52 completely closed, if possible. The by-pass connection 58 with valve 50, controlled by thermostate 59, is incorporated so that the temperatures and pressures of the vapours bled away may be maintained at constant values. Further control is governed by valve 56 controlled by thermostat 57 and also by hydrometer 7 through linkage 61. Specification 587,121 is referred to.
